What They Lobby About

These are actual descriptions from their quarterly lobbying disclosure filings, summarizing what they lobbied Congress and federal agencies about.Issue areas: Retirement

  • issues regarding the funding of Multi-Employer Pension Plans, Funding and solvency of the PBGC Multi-Employer Fund. No Bill Filed.
  • S 2147 Butch Lewis Act of 2017
  • Issues regarding the funding of Multi-Employer Pension Plans, Funding and solvency of the PBGC Multi-Employer Fund.
  • S 2147 Butch Lewis Act of 2017 - This bill establishes the Pension Rehabilitation A
  • H.R. 397: Rehabilitation for Multiemployer Pensions Act
  • Issues regarding the funding of multi employer pension plans and the creation of composite multi employer retirement plans
